UPDATES FOR EVERYONE:
I am meeting a guy later this week and should have more news on that and will post later. Short answer to your question is, yes. 5AX will be the added feature to the X7 reflecting the addition of Highway Assistant. Will get back with more updates on XB7 vs X7 and which one will get it sooner. I might be able to post a photo taken from a full document explaining more detail later this month. We might see the feature effective starting March 1st at least for iX, shortly later for X7, but again I'll post more very shortly.

Another hint, it is now OFFICIALLY ADDED TO THE IX effective March 1st 2023 . In a few days or week we shall see that (highway assist) on the iX BMWUSA website added. X7 should follow soon and I'll post as soon as I know exact date. iX vehicles produced starting March 1st will get Highway Assistant. Pending date for X7.

I can also confirm now that the cost will be $2300 only for the entire drive assist pro including the new highway assistant (600 bucks increase only).
The maximum supported speed is not 80MPH, but instead will be 85 MPH highways

1/25 update: Dealers are now able to place formal order for 2024 XB7. They do not have formal ordering guides with spec's, but should be able to order a formal 2024 XB7 for you that reserves a spot BMW factory que. Note: Fill up of 2024 XB7 are expected to be closed within the next 30 days only!

1/25 update #2: Formal release by bmwgroup:
April X7 updates: Exclusive front-end styling brings heightened visual expression to BMW’s luxury models. Here, the optional BMW crystal headlights Iconic Glow – first introduced on the new BMW 7 Series and also available for the BMW X7 from April 2023 – radiate a particularly vibrant presence. With this headlights option, crystals from Swarovski positioned in the upper section of the lights and backlit by LED units perform the role of sidelights and daytime driving lights. Both when the sun is shining and at night, the crystals reflect the light in a multitude of facets. These headlights team up with the contour lighting for the BMW kidney grille to create a distinctive light signature.
https://www.press.bmwgroup.com/globa...23?language=en

1/26 update: #1. Confirming that 5AZ highway assist as well as 3DM crystal headlights now appear on the internal BMW docs for the X7 "screenshot 2nd photo below". No tech/specs/guides were released to dealers yet so don't as ask local dealer yet. 5AZ won't be made available to existing cars #2. Surprise that BMW XB7 for model year 2024 will start production April 1st, 2023. Pending SOP or new tech additions date for X7. Will update as I get more info soon.

1/27 update:
Confirming that X7 will now also get the video AR (Augmented Reality) as part of it's Live Cockpit Pro which was not included in the launch version. Might see that in an upcoming press-release

1/27 update #2: Some magazines and websites are starting to post about the Highway assist coming to X7 now. While they are already 6-months late to when I first posted it, at least for those looking for a 2nd confirmation, it is now confirmed.


2/5 update: BIG NEWS AND NEW ADDITIONS COMING.
  • Ambient Air is back TODAY!. Already can be ordered now in UK, coming soon to US dealers.
  • M Electric Front Sport Seats!!! Just like the X5 M. Available as of today in Europe, coming to US configurator soon. Coming at shocking low price too.
  • XOffroad package is back. See my last post for how it'd look like in the LCI now (TBD SOP date but it tested already).
  • Iconic Glow Crystal Headlights formally added to April production. Likely 1200USD.
  • something is going on with the BMW M (i.e.: X7 M) designation. Not sure if we will see the same designation update like we've seen in the launch year of MY 2019 with X7 50i becoming X7 M50i on 2020, but it's already in place and Germany and UK orders will be getting X7 M. Pending formal confirmation on US Market designation for BMW M with some tuning to justify the change. See photo below for X7 M.


2/8 update: breaking news

  • BMW X7 MODEL-YEAR 2024 IS SET FOR APRIL 2023 PRODUCTION DATE.
  • No formal announcement yet, but I'll take the blame if this is not accurate "or at least my reputation here will do". If you are about to order, DO NOT unless u r sure yours is allocated for April production. April 2023 production will formally be 2024 build.
  • Price increase is ~$2400 for 40i (will update/confirm final #), and ~$3200 for M60i (will update/confirm final number)

I’m eager to see reviews of this new system in action on long highway drives.

I’m taking a ~2000mi road trip in the next month, and specifically purchased my X5 with DAPP as a must have. So far after using it (including a ~500mi trip), it has worked well, although it does have some flaws that have been predictable (merging lanes, lane markings not as visible, under bridges on sunny days). I’m hoping that Highway Assistant improves upon this system, which I would believe it has to in order to allow for hands free driving at up to 85mph.

I’ve been contemplating making an upgrade to an X7 since the extra room, specifically the 2nd row, would be nice. If I plan to continue to do longer road trips, I may pull the trigger for a 24 X7. The only question is…do I want the V8 enough to pay the $20k premium.

Interesting article. Looks like X7 will soon have:
- available crystal DRLs on the front (like on the 7 series, they look a lot better than the standard design imo)
- rear chrome strip will also be blacked out when ordering the M Sport Pro / extended shadowline package
- apparently a new parking assistant system (I'm not sure if this was already available on the 2023 X7)

And also the new self driving tech, which the article doesn't mention for whatever reason, even for the iX on which it has apparently been confirmed.

The new parking system seems like a big upgrade. For example if you have a garage spot you park in often, you can save the maneuver to get into that spot, but the car can automatically compensate for small differences - like other cars being in different positions, or a bike obstructing part of the area. Looks pretty cool, here's a 2 minute video.


Those who were able to wait will have some cool new options available, and a more blacked out rear if getting extended shadowline. (Not that it makes the existing 2023 X7s any worse... not trying to insult anyone's car).
